Remodeling costs vary based on your specific goals. Choosing high-end materials like natural stone or premium fixtures will shift your budget higher, while selecting standard options helps keep things affordable. The biggest price factor is the scope of work; a simple tub-to-shower conversion costs significantly less than a total gut renovation that moves plumbing lines or electrical outlets. The best bathroom sconces for Baltimore bathrooms provide effective task lighting and enhance the space's ambiance. Consider LED fixtures for energy efficiency and longevity. Finishes like brushed nickel or oil-rubbed bronze are practical choices that resist moisture and water spots. Proper placement near mirrors is essential for grooming. The best bathroom floor tiles for Baltimore homes should be durable, water-resistant, and provide good traction. Porcelain tiles are a top choice due to their density and resistance to moisture and wear, available in countless styles that can mimic wood or stone. Ceramic tiles offer a more budget-friendly option. For safety, choose tiles with a textured finish to minimize the risk of slips, which is especially important in areas prone to humidity.
